About Louisiana State University Health Sciences Center-New Orleans
Louisiana State University Health Sciences Center-New Orleans is a urban public four-year institution located in New Orleans, LA. As a public institution, it is supported by state funding and typically offers lower tuition rates for in-state residents.
The average grant aid awarded to students is $6,701 per year. Approximately 52% of students receive some form of financial aid. 22% of students receive federal Pell Grants, which are reserved for students with demonstrated financial need.
The student body includes White (65%), Hispanic (7%), Black (12%), Asian (11%), and international (2%) students, reflecting a diverse campus community.
